Elevate Your WooCommerce Rankings on Google for the UK
Unlocking higher search engine results in the UK requires a targeted approach to SEO. To soar the ranks, implement these key WooCommerce SEO tips: first and foremost, perform thorough keyword research focusing on terms your UK audience utilizes.
Integrate those keywords naturally into your product titles, descriptions, and content. Optimize product images with descriptive alt text that includes relevant keywords. Leverage categories and tags to categorize your website products for better searchability. Don't dismiss the importance of mobile optimization – ensure your store is responsive and user-friendly on all devices. Build high-quality backlinks from reputable UK websites to enhance your site's authority. Analyze your website's performance using tools like Google Analytics, and refine your SEO strategy accordingly. By diligently following these tips, you can achieve higher search rankings on Google and drive more traffic to your WooCommerce store in the UK.
